Naru Indigenous Corporation

Naru Indigenous Corporation is an Indigenous‑run organisation based in New South Wales that strengthens community bonds and cultural identity through surf‑related gatherings and activities. By creating safe, inclusive spaces for Indigenous people to surf and share cultural practices, the corporation promotes health, well‑being and intergenerational knowledge transfer. Operating as a charity, it relies on donations, grants and revenue from surf events to sustain its social impact.

Ngaarda Media Aboriginal Corporation

Ngaarda Media Aboriginal Corporation is an Indigenous-led media organisation in Western Australia that provides a platform for Aboriginal voices, stories, and cultural expression. Through multimedia production and community engagement, it preserves and promotes Indigenous culture while building capacity and employment opportunities for First Nations people in the media sector.

Northaven

Disability EnterpriseNSWInverellBuyAbilityABN 66000972029
Northaven is a well respected employment and life skills provider service for people living with disability. We are an NDIS approved provider. Northaven was established in 1969 by local community members and families to create employment, training, life skills and social opportunities for people living with disabilities both within their own home, outside of home and within the wider community of Inverell and surrounding areas. Our mission is to improve the quality of life for people living with disability by offering paid employment opportunities, wherein individuals are trained through formal and on the job training in a work environment while building confidence and dignity, developing personal skills and earning respect in the wider community as an economic contributor to society. Northaven is committed to providing a safe, caring and non-discriminating work environment that allows for the delivery of a person-centered service to each individual. Northaven's life skills promotes and supports and individuals right to choice and control in participating in daily life skills, social and recreational activities both individually and as a group Northaven employees and staff care about the environment. We are working quietly in the background doing our part towards preserving the planet for future generations through our business operations of sorting and capturing as much recyclable product through its Material Recovery Facility (MRF) and security shredding before it enters the council landfill site. Through these practices Northaven aims to be an active participant in:Minimizing the environmental impact and emission of greenhouse gases omitted from the landfill site through reduction of recyclable product entering the landfill site. Increasing longevity of the site and reduces the financial and environmental burden to the local community and governmentContinuing to provide “real jobs” for people living with disability Northaven provides real paid employment and training ( accredited & non accredited) for individuals that supports their economic contribution to society. Northaven supports individuals choice and control in developing practical life skills and provide social, recreational and community participation of an individuals choice within their own lives and community

OC Connections Enterprises

OCC Enterprises (OCCE) is a Melbourne-based social enterprise providing meaningful employment for 100 people living with disability. Backed by specialised workplace supports and training programs, our social enterprises are renowned for delivering on quality, timelines and value. At OCC Enterprises we have an adaptable and dedicated work force which caters to large or small projects with quick turnaround times. We are:* a trusted and experienced organisation with 30+ years’ experience.* a Social Traders Certified Social Enterprise – eligible spend under the Victorian Government’s Social Procurement Framework* a registered NDIS provider Our services for social good:* The OC Eco T-Top Bollard* OC Eco Fleet Cleaning* Customised administration services* Speciality packing and light manufacturing OCCE provides individualised, meaningful and varied employment services to people with a disability. Employment with OCCE provides opportunities for skill development, aids confidence building, creates social networks and provides increased financial freedoms for people with a disability. OCCE prides itself on supporting our workforce to develop their skills and their careers in a supportive and inclusive environment. We individualise our employment services to meet specific needs and aspirations. We start by discussing a participants career goals and creating an individual employment plan to track their progress. We work hard to find the right employment fit for participants and to offer training opportunities along the way.

Old Beechworth Gaol

Social EnterpriseVICBeechworthSocial TradersABN 87163906081
The Old Beechworth Gaol operates as a social enterprise offering historical tours, a cafe, and e-bike hire. It aims to preserve and share the history of this significant heritage site while contributing to local tourism and providing employment opportunities within the community.

Ozanam Industries

Ozanam Industries is a Special Work of the St Vincent de Paul Society NSW (Vinnies), employing over 100 Australians with disability at our three Work Centres in Stanmore, West Ryde and Coonamble. We have over 40 years’ experience providing a professional, customer focused service to some of Australia’s most respected companies, State Government departments and community groups. We provide cost effective, reliable and on-time services for our clients. We can provide a range of services from Promotional Packaging, Commercial Cleaning, Digital scanning & storage, Labelling, Mail-outs, Shrink-wrapping, to providing a commercial laundry & courier service, and sewing promotional tote bags in Regional NSW. We pride ourselves on our work being accurate and high quality, no matter the deadline we are given. We promote inclusion and diversity within the local communities.We provide linkages for our employees to access other service providers , community activities and groups of interest. We maintain a strong footprint in Regional communities through our Vinnies stores, Vinnies financial support programs and our Australian Disability Enterprises where employment opportunities and supports are sometimes limited. We provide meaningful, employment and training to over 100 persons with disability in Sydney metro and Regional NSW.We harness the individual capabilities of each employee in a safe, supportive environment that offers development opportunities. Our priority is to ensure that each employee has the opportunity to develop to their full potential as a member of the Australian workforce. This also gives the employees a sense of worth as well as self-confidence, which enables them to become active and involved members of their communities. Ozanam Industries benefit supported employees and their families by:• Providing genuine pathways to open employment • Helping to identify career and skill development options• Provision of accredited training and on the job work skills• Equipping people with the confidence to actively participate• Providing a range of employment opportunities through the diversity of our contracts and partners • Wrap around support services• Evidence based support model• Quality purpose built workplaces

Pilbara and Kimberley Aboriginal Media (Aboriginal Corporation)

Pilbara and Kimberley Aboriginal Media is an Indigenous corporation operating in Western Australia that focuses on media activities to serve and represent Aboriginal communities in the Pilbara and Kimberley regions. The organisation aims to foster cultural preservation and strengthen community voice through media production and broadcasting services. By providing essential media services to remote and underserved Indigenous communities, it helps preserve Indigenous languages, stories, and cultural knowledge while addressing information gaps in regional areas.
